Wildhorse Electric sold $3,900,000, 8%, 10-year bonds on January 1, 2020. The bonds were dated January 1 and pay interest annually on January 1. Wildhorse Electric uses the straight-line method to amortize bond premium or discount. The bonds were sold at 102.

A. Prepare the journal entry to record the issuance of the bonds on January 1, 2020.

B. A bond premium amortization schedule for the first 4 interest periods.

Annual Interest Periods

Interest to Be Paid

Interest Expense to Be Recorded

Premium Amortization

Unamortized Premium

Bond Carrying Value

C. Prepare the journal entries for interest and the amortization of the premium in 2020 and 2021.

D. Show the balance sheet presentation of the bond liability at December 31, 2021.
